This 17th-century, anonymous board game, "Ganzenbord met diervoorstellingen", is an example of a "jeu instructif d'histoire naturelle des animaux". The board is laid out in a circular pattern with images of animals, each depicting a different species, interspersed by numbered squares. This educational game, now in the Rijksmuseum, likely provided a fun way for children to learn about the natural world, much like modern-day educational games.
